FDA clears LED Dental’s Tuxedo dental radiography device

LED Medical Diagnostics (TSX:LMD) said today its subsidiary LED Dental won FDA 510(k) clearance for its Tuxedo digital intraoral radiography system. The Atlanta, Ga.-based company’s Tuxedo imaging platform consists of an intraoral sensor and image management software, and is designed as a digital replacement for analog dental film. “We’re excited about bringing our own digital intraoral sensor system to market. This launch is consistent with our objectives to expand and diversify our imaging product portfolio with high margin imaging products and services,” CEO David Gane said in a press release. LED Medical said the system produces “high-quality” intraoral radiographic images designed to integrate with most dental practice management systems.
